    I'm probably just a dumb ass but what is DFCO settings?

    Deceleration fuel cutoff, boosts MPG, but there's a weird point in the MT tune where it turns off to prevent stalling that results in a bucking feeling while driving.

    2018 auto, 2in lift, 265/70/17 ko2.
    Currently on 87 2.0 beta. The truck definitely drives better. Better off the line and shift is improved throughout. Especially on the interstate.

    The truck drives perfect before the full warm up. But as soon as it hits full temp. I want to say as soon as 3rd gear hits maybe half second later it feels as The torque converter kicks in? Kinda annoying but i had that with the stock tune. Anyway it could be fixed?

    Moved the truck into another parking spot (after driving, so it’s warmed up) and put it back in park. Truck idle surged about 5-6 times as if the idle control valve on a Honda is messed up. Maybe 500rpms up and down. I also have the surge when going into reverse from park but i also had that stock as well, but never the idle surge in park. not nitpicking, just informing. Not a big deal for me as it doesn’t do it all the time.

    Other than that, Drives Better. I’m happy with my purchase.

    Any chance you are low on ATF. I'm hearing a lot are under filled from the factory.
    I would confirm the ATF level before I moved on to the next step that you are considering.
